Making Full Use of Immunotherapy

A temporary solution is to rely on numerous allergy and asthma medications. Permanent relief, however, comes with the utilization of immunotherapy.

Primary Responsibility: It aims to desensitize one’s body to reaction-inducing substances. Immunotherapy holds the effectiveness in providing long-lasting relief against allergy-triggered asthmatic circumstances.

Recognizing the Two Types: If you walk toward the traditional path, a once-a-week shot would be sufficient. Furthermore, follow-ups every few weeks for a minimum of 4-6 months become crucial. The second type (rush therapy) resembles quickness, significantly shortening the initial buildup phase (1 to 2 days.)

The Resistance-Maintenance Step: After the buildup phase is over, the regular intake of immunotherapy shots continues during your visit to an allergy and asthma clinic.

Who Needs the Support of Immunotherapy?

Asthmatic allergy shots are ideal for people in the following conditions:

  • Symptoms last throughout the year, persuading people to look for permanent relief.

  • People who face asthmatic triggers due to allergies need these shots.

  • Individuals complaining of asthma attacks despite medication intake can benefit from immunotherapy.
